Public bug reported:

After upgrade to LTS 14.04 version, numeric keyboard (on the right of
keyboard) works in opposite order. First row (from top) should enter 7,
8, 9 while actually capturing 1, 2, 3 when typing. Using USA and
Lithuania keyboards layouts. Tried to install other keyboards layouts as
well, did not helped. Worked well previously (with 10.04 and 12.xx
versions).
